BPM Weaponized - Phase 2

After getting the Stage I tune/240E and Euro MDM last December I was already impressed. Mike knows his stuff.

Saturday I stopped by his secret underground laboratory and had the DCT software and the Sportronic steering maps done. Wow!

Wow!

I did I say "Wow!"?

DCT start off, 1st engagement, is vastly improved, 1-2 shifting is "smoother" (in S5), and I suspect other improvements will become apparent as I repeat pre-Saturday drives. The DCT in my 135i now seems downright clunky.

The steering weight versus speed is now also better having been a bit light in the past.

Once again, well done Mike!

I had a very hard time justifying the price tag going in, even with the claimed 20-25hp increase and all the other tweaks. I daily drive my m3, so the stuff he does seems more aligned with that than the dedicated track car types (I do occasionally track though). I have DCT. Only other mod I have (for noooow )is an active autowerk green filter (which is great btw).

I got in on the group buy which got me the stage 1 tune and the servotronic mapping bundled in. So it makes it the value proposition a little better, but still very expensive.

I'm moderately disappointed with the performance side of it. 25hp should be noticeable with the butt-dyno, but i'm not feeling anything mind blowing. I find it really hard to find it since I think it's buried with the rest of the power in this car in the 4k+ range. The car is always quick once you get the revs up and on the shitty streets we have here, it's hard to really test the limit. I havent' had the chance to do a good run, but preliminary results from Torque app & bluetooth dongle showed me a max torque=285ish @ 3500rpm. Now with power train loss, this appears great and should be pretty accurate since it uses the weight on the door+weight of full tank of gas+my weight. I still need to find a good long flat space for a good run though, or just hit a dyno to see for sure. I'm pleased to report that the torque curve IS probably flatter as it was easier to pass people in 7th without downshifting on the highway. Everything is noticeably smoother and the engine even sounds healthier. Overall I'm happy with it and think the group buy price =value received. Basically don't go into this tune primarily for performance gains, you will be disappointed.

All the other changes are nice. In addition to all the engine mapping tweaks, I got the rev limit raised to 8500, cold start limit reduced to 4500, speed limiter removed, & the servotronic mapping. The remapped throttle is quite nice, the tip in is basically eliminated in D &S mode so that it's much smoother and easier to modulate with your foot. I just feel a little more connected to the (pretty great stock IMO) throttle. I'm not entirely convinced it revs quicker (As some people have said) but it is smoother. the car starts & idles a little smoother as well I feel. This may also be in part due to my green filter, but I felt an improvement even after I had the filter installed and then the tune a week later. There seems to be less 'rattle'/roughness when idling/ light cruising (1-3k rpm) as well. This pleases me. The brake pedal also seems smoother.

The servotronic is a noticeable difference vs stock, but I can't justify paying extra for it, it should be included in the stage 1 from now on as a value add to keep supporting the high price IMHO. It will more clearly differentiate BPM from the competition and make it a no brainer for future customers. It also supports current customers and keeps them happy for better customer relations. But that's obviously up to them. The change is very small but is instantly noticeable. The difference in tightness between drive & sport is now obvious compared to stock. I like how it highlights the dichotomy of the car even more. I got into the m3 game because of the jakyl & hyde impersonation it does. On a scale of 1-10, normal/drive mode is +1 in stiffness where sport/m mode is +2/3 in stiffness. I also like how its still progressive, steering is light at slow speeds but ramps up just a tad quicker when you're turning (say from a stop sign onto a side street or in parking lot). 100km/h+ might feel more stable, but you really only notice the difference vs stock @ low speeds or 140+ (which I need a track or extremely remote roads to test) I thought the stock steering was pretty brilliant in the first place, but the change is very nice, just small.

Lastly, customer service: Like every other reviewer here, I can't say enough good things about Mike Benvo. Mike is a real cool, stand up guy and the installation process is so stupidly simple its almost unnerving how easy it is. From the initial phone call to flash complete took less than 15 minutes. Most of that was setup time & confirming what was to be done. Actual flash was like 5 minutes. Mike is clearly passionate about what he does and an expert in his field. You're BMW is in extremely capable hands. Working with MIke to get this done was a pleasure, delays in communication excluded because he's only human and had a billion orders to complete. I was suprised how fast he got it done, I was expecting to wait weeks, but it was only 2 days shipping and he did it on the day it arrived.

TL;DR? It's worth it if you've got the change lying around and want to change up the feel of your car. Coming from 240e already, it was already very smooth (older software had this bucking effect on cold starts that was eliminated when I updated to 240e a while back) I'd say its JUST worth group buy price that includes the servotronic mapping. YMMV and I'm kinda a miser/value maximizing economist with respect to these things. For performance gains I'd look to spending the money on an exhaust, you'll get a great sound and legit gains. I plan to do this next. If you track your car, its a no brainer, you need a tune @ least for the limiter removal and improved throttle. If you're just daily driving, maybe you don't but then why did you buy an m3? BPM seems to specialize their tune into improving all aspects of driving, just like the engineers in ///M division try to do when making their cars. I haven't sampled other firm's tunes, but if you're like me and daily drive it with the occasional track day I have no qualms recommending this. I do enjoy all the little changes as they add up to just make the car that little bit better, smoother, & more refined. If you have extra bank lying around, BPM is prob your best bet in terms of service & options as ESS and the like are just as expensive and don't seem to be as inclusive for features, especially considering servotronic mapping they're currently offering bundled.
